Output 2f831be5b8d629a305bd8cbcc98d36d0507c7fb1ca66d155497cad8c8a88ea7a:6

value
2429027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 170276b8dc431042e17cd48e8aa5411714ae9927 OP_EQUAL
address
33ngR97q2bDdLgBnt5y5xoVyRQnKzktMdT
transaction
2f831be5b8d629a305bd8cbcc98d36d0507c7fb1ca66d155497cad8c8a88ea7a
confirmations
299476
spent
true